This hotel is a ways away from Paris and not super close to the train. I would not suggest this hotel for anyone looking to spend a lot of time in Paris. Also, since it isn't a touristy area, I would suggest only staying there if you speak French. We muddled through but people seemed irritated that we didn't speak the language even if they spoke English themselves. The hotel is clean and the beds were okay (one flat pillow, though), but you don't get the same service quality you expect from a US hotel chain. No toiletries other than a soap dispenser in the shower and you pay extra for new towels and such. The road noise was really loud too, so it was hard to sleep.
